Understanding Concrete Reinforcing Mesh Enhancing Structural Integrity Concrete has long been a fundamental material in construction, valued for its durability and versatility. However, its inherent tensile weakness poses a significant challenge in structural applications. This is where concrete reinforcing mesh comes into play, providing the necessary support to ensure the longevity and stability of concrete structures. Concrete reinforcing mesh, often referred to as welded wire fabric, is a grid-like structure made from steel wires. These wires are typically arranged in a square or rectangular pattern and are welded together at their intersections. The primary purpose of this mesh is to enhance the tensile strength of concrete, allowing it to withstand various stresses that occur during its lifecycle. One of the most significant benefits of using reinforcing mesh is its ability to distribute loads evenly across the concrete surface. When concrete is poured, it faces stresses from both its own weight and external factors, such as environmental forces and additional structures. By integrating reinforcing mesh within the concrete, the load is more evenly distributed, reducing the risk of cracking and structural failure. There are several types of concrete reinforcing mesh available, each tailored for specific applications. Standard sizes typically range from small residential projects, such as driveways and patios, to larger commercial constructions, including buildings and bridges. The gauge of the wires and their spacing are crucial factors that determine the mesh's load-bearing capacity, which should be selected based on the anticipated stress levels of the specific project. concrete reinforcing mesh Another advantage of reinforced mesh is its resistance to corrosion and deterioration. While concrete itself is relatively resistant to many environmental factors, it is not immune to corrosion when exposed to moisture, chemicals, or high-stress environments. Reinforcing mesh, particularly when coated with protective layers such as epoxy, can significantly enhance the lifespan of the structure, ensuring that it remains robust over time. In addition to structural benefits, the use of concrete reinforcing mesh can also lead to cost efficiencies. By preventing the need for extensive repairs and maintenance that often arise from concrete cracking or failure, projects can save both time and money in the long run . Furthermore, the installation of reinforcing mesh can be completed efficiently, allowing for quicker project turnaround times without compromising quality. Environmentally, the use of concrete reinforcing mesh aligns with sustainable building practices. The durability it provides reduces the necessity for frequent repairs, thereby lowering the overall material consumption and waste generation. Additionally, many manufacturers are increasingly focusing on producing mesh from recycled materials, further contributing to a reduced ecological footprint. When considering the installation of concrete reinforcing mesh, it is essential to ensure proper detailing and placement. Mesh should be positioned at the correct depth within the concrete slab to maximize its effectiveness, typically located near the middle of the slab. Proper laps and overlaps between mesh sections are also crucial in maintaining the uniformity of reinforcement throughout the structure.
